Card value often hinges on condition, grading, and rarity. PSA certification remains a trusted benchmark for verifying quality and authenticity. Additionally, the card's edition status (like first editions), print runs, and the popularity of featured Pokémon impact desirability. Recent sales trends and collector demand further influence pricing in Bangor’s market.
